Francesco Spegni is a Researcher at the Department of Civil, Building and Environmental Engineering (DICEA) within the School of Engineering at Marche Polytechnic University (UNIVPM), Italy. His work integrates advanced computational methods with civil engineering applications, focusing on built environment management through cutting-edge technological solutions. His research spans Augmented Reality , Construction Safety , Building Information Modeling , Facility Management , and Blockchain systems. Key investigations include marker-less AR registration for infrastructure inspections, cybersecurity in construction processes, and mixed reality applications for facility operations. His interdisciplinary approach bridges computer science and civil engineering to solve practical challenges in construction safety and infrastructure management. Analysis of his 2023-2025 publications reveals a dominant trend toward seamless integration of cyber-physical systems in built environments. Core themes include marker-less augmented reality for indoor/outdoor transitions, blockchain notarization of BIM processes, and natural language processing for safety management. His work consistently targets real-world implementation challenges in unprepared environments, emphasizing accuracy, interoperability, and practical usability for construction and facility management professionals.
